MeasureTheory.ProbabilityMeasure.toFiniteMeasure
{Ω : Type u_1} → [inst : MeasurableSpace Ω] → MeasureTheory.ProbabilityMeasure Ω → MeasureTheory.FiniteMeasure ΩA probability measure can be interpreted as a finite measure.
